Boston Bar Association

The Boston Bar Association is a non-profit voluntary membership organization of 11,000 lawyers drawn from private practice, corporations, government agencies, legal aid organizations, the courts and law schools. The council serves as the governing body of the association, setting the association’s policies, making major financial decisions and providing crucial oversight on behalf of its members. Members of the council support the association’s mission to advance the highest standards of excellence for the legal profession, to facilitate access to justice and to serve the community at large.

American College of Radiology

The 34,000 members of the American College of Radiology include radiologists, radiation oncologists, medical physicists, interventional radiologists and nuclear medicine physicians. For over three quarters of a century, the ACR has devoted its resources to making imaging safe, effective and accessible to those who need it. The mission of the ACR is to serve patients and society by maximizing the value of radiology, radiation oncology, interventional radiology, nuclear medicine and medical physics by advancing the science of radiology, improving the quality of patient care, positively influencing the socio-economics of the practice of radiology, providing continuing education for radiology and allied health professions and conducting research for the future of radiology.
